In addition to its technological advancements, GHCOIN Trading Center is focused on expanding its range of financial services. Having already established itself as a top derivatives and copy trading platform, the center is looking to broaden its offerings to include more financial products, such as peer-to-peer (P2P) trading and decentralized finance (DeFi) solutions. By creating a seamless bridge between centralized and decentralized finance, GHCOIN intends to provide its users with the flexibility to trade across multiple markets while benefiting from the security and convenience of a unified platform.
GHCOIN's plans to expand into these new areas are underpinned by its strong foundation in secure and reliable trading. The center continues to maintain its impeccable zero-incident track record, demonstrating an unwavering commitment to user security. Its robust risk management systems, including the use of Merkle Tree proof-of-reserves and multi-signature wallets, ensure that users' assets remain safe at all times. Additionally, the GHCOIN Protection Fund, which holds $300 million in reserve, stands as a safeguard against potential market disruptions, giving traders an added layer of security and peace of mind.
